A resident was concerned after a neighbour was caught on CCTV allegedly pulling a supermarket basket along a common corridor in Ang Mo Kio.

Stomper Concerned Resident said the incident occurred at Block 116 Ang Mo Kio Avenue 4 on May 14 at about 10.48pm.

He shared CCTV footage showing two women walking along the corridor, with one pulling a green trolley basket behind her. The Stomper believes the basket was from Sheng Siong.

“The basket appears to be the type used inside the supermarket and is normally not meant to be taken out of the store,” the Stomper said. “From the footage, one of them was seen bringing the basket back along the corridor towards the residential unit.”

The Stomper said such behaviour “reflects poorly on the neighbourhood and may constitute misuse or theft of store property”.

He told Stomp that this was the first time he had captured his neighbour “red-handed”, but believes it may not have been an isolated incident.

“I hope this can raise awareness so that such behaviour can be addressed,” he added.

This is not the first time people have been called out for taking baskets out of supermarkets.

Last September, a man attracted attention on Stomp’s social media after he was spotted carrying a Giant supermarket basket out of a store, prompting readers to submit more of such contributions.
